A student used f(x) =5.00(1.012)^x

to show how the balance in a savings account will increase over time. What does the 5.00 represent?

Question 3 options:

The annual interest rate of the savings account

The number of years the savings account has earned interest

The starting balance of the savings account

1 answer

In the equation \( f(x) = 5.00(1.012)^x \), the term \( 5.00 \) represents the starting balance of the savings account.

So, the correct answer is:

The starting balance of the savings account.
